Italian Model ‘251’ Table Lamp by Tito Agnoli for Oluce, 1950s

The Model ‘251’ table lamp was designed by Tito Agnoli for Oluce in 1955. A rare design, the lamp features a weighted circular base in black lacquered metal, paired with a slender steel stem and an adjustable cylindrical shade.

Agnoli’s approach is evident in the lamp’s form and movement—every element serves a purpose, with the shade pivoting to direct light precisely where needed. An early example of Italian modern lighting, well suited to a desk, console, or bedside table.

Tito Agnoli (1931–2012) was an Italian architect and industrial designer who specialized in furniture and lighting. After graduating from the Politecnico di Milano in 1949 with a degree in architecture, he worked as an assistant to Gio Ponti and Carlo De Carli. From the 1950s through the 1970s, he designed for leading manufacturers including Arflex, Cinova, Oluce, Poltrona Frau, and Schiffini.
